建立了电感耦合等离子体原子发射光谱法测定富铼渣中铼含量的方法。对样品的酸密闭消解、碱熔解和测定铼的条件进行了研究。结果表明:于盐酸(10%)介质、227.525nm分析线处,铼测定浓度在0.20~50.00μg/mL线性良好;两种样品分解方法测得铼结果吻合,用于富铼渣样品中1.85%~3.66%铼含量的测定,检出限、相对标准偏差(RSD,n=22)和加标回收率分别为酸密闭消解法6.46×10-10μg/mL,0.69%~1.1%和99.95%~100.1%,碱熔解法6.49×10-10μg/mL,0.69%~1.1%和99.96%~100.3%。  相似文献

建立一种准确测定铀矿中铼和钪含量的方法,为铀矿中伴生元素的分析与研究提供数据支持、对探勘铼钪矿实现战略资源合理利用化有着重大意义。采用氢氟酸-硝酸-盐酸-高氯酸四酸溶解样品,利用密闭聚四氟乙烯坩埚-电热板加热方式来测定铼钪,建立了电感耦合等离子体质谱(ICP-MS)法测定铀矿中铼和钪的方法,探讨了分解方法、称样量、酸用量、溶样温度及时间、基体干扰、内标选择的影响。实验结果表明:酸溶分解结果准确性高于碱溶分解,3 mL HF、4 mL HNO3、2 mL HCl和1 mL HClO4为最佳消解体系,0.05 g~0.10 g、10 mL~12 mL为最佳称样量和酸用量,闭盖160 ℃、开盖190 ℃ 18 h为最佳溶样条件,选择碰撞气流速为3.0 mL/min,稀释气流速为0.8 L/min降低基体干扰,In作为内标能够达到测试要求。该方法操作简单同时将铼钪测试,其中铼和钪的检出限分别为0.006 mg/kg和0.366 mg/kg;铼准确度在92.9%~98.4%,相对标准偏差在2.4%~5.7%,钪准确度在93.5%~98.2%,相对标准偏差在1.6%~6.2%;铼加标回收率为87.2%~93.8%,钪加标回收率为90.7%~92.3%,检出限低,精密度良好,灵敏度低满足铀矿中铼和钪的分析要求。  相似文献

建立火焰原子吸收光谱法测定变形高温合金GH4169中痕量钾、钠。称取0.5000 g样品,用8 mL混合酸(硝酸-氢氟酸-水的体积比为1∶1∶1)溶解,加入5 mL丙酮以提升灵敏度,在选定的仪器工作条件下进行测定。结果表明,钾元素采用样品标准加入法,钠元素采用镍基体匹配标准曲线法,溶液中钾、钠的质量浓度在0~500μg/L范围内与吸光强度呈良好的线性关系,相关系数分别为0.9980、0.9983,钾、钠的检出限分别为0.000098%、0.000058%。钾、钠9次重复测定结果的相对标准偏差分别为2.8%~7.0%、2.2%~7.9%,加标回收率分别为97%~110%、95%~107%。该方法满足变形合金GH4169中钾、钠含量的检测要求。  相似文献

重晶石样品(0.200 0~0.250 0g)经氢氟酸(6mL)、盐酸(3mL)和硝酸(1mL)溶样,蒸干,最后用盐酸(1+3)溶液4mL溶解残渣,加水定容至100mL。采用电感耦合等离子体质谱法测定其中锶、铝、钙、镁、钾、钠、铜、铅、锌等9种微量元素的含量。用一级标准物质(GBW07811、GBW 07814、GWB 07812)绘制标准曲线,以铼为内标物。方法的检出限在2.2×10-7~1.51×10-6之间。方法用于实样分析,测定值的相对标准偏差(n=10)在2.2%~3.8%之间。应用此方法分析了4种重晶石标准物质(GBW 07813、GBW 07815、GBW 07816、GBW 07817),所得测定值与认定值相符。用标准加入法做方法的回收试验,测得回收率在90.0%~120%之间。  相似文献

研究了在硫酸介质中,铼催化碲酸和氯化亚锡的氧化还原反应速率,建立了催化动力学光度法测定痕量铼的方法,优化了高铼酸钾-柠檬酸-碲酸钠-聚乙烯醇-二氯化锡反应的实验条件;测定了催化反应的表观活化能Ea'=15.87 kJ/mul和表观速率常数K'=1.28×10-3s-1,铼含量在0.004~1.2μg/mL范围内服从比尔定律.回归方程Y=0.129 cμg/10mL+0.016 3;相关系数r=0.997;应用于钼灰、钼精砂等矿样中铼的测定,测定结果的RSD≤±5%(n=5),加标回收率为98.0%~100.1%(n=5),符合实用性要求.  相似文献

建立了一种测定铼酸铵中铼主品位含量的全新检测方法。确定了电解电流、电解液成分和含量、电解液温度、搅拌速度、电解时间等最佳实验条件,即:在室温、不搅拌、4.0 A电流、5 g/L硫酸溶液、20 g/L硫酸铵溶液和电解时间为7.6 h条件下进行检测。干扰实验表明,铼酸铵样品中铅、砷、汞、铁等共存元素对铼的电解沉积影响可忽略;铜的影响可通过扣杂的方式予以消除。将实验方法用于铼酸铵实际样品中铼的测定,测得结果与四苯砷氯盐酸盐重量法基本一致,相对标准偏差(RSD,n=5)小于0.14%,回收率为99.2%~102%。方法准确、可靠,能满足日常分析要求。  相似文献

根据表面活性剂和荧光增白剂之间的相互作用,提出了浊点萃取-同步荧光法测定纸制样品中痕量荧光增白剂VBL的新方法。研究发现,相比于传统荧光发射光谱,当最佳波长差为30 nm时,VBL在402 nm处有一强度高、峰型窄的同步荧光峰。体系的相对荧光峰强度与VBL的浓度在0.001~0.053μg/mL范围内呈良好的线性关系,相关系数0.9993,线性方程为IF=10729.48ρ(μg/mL)+42.36,检测限(3S/K)为8.415×10-4μg/mL。方法用于样品测定,回收率在90.6%~102%之间,相对标准偏差在1.3%~5.2%之间。  相似文献

A new and simple synthesis of novel N-protected methyl 5-substituted-4-hydroxypyrrole-3-carboxylates, which exist in equilibrium with their 4-oxo tautomers, has been developed in two steps starting from N-protected α-amino acids. The key intermediates are enaminones, which can also be isolated, characterized, and used for the construction of other functionalized heterocycles, before they spontaneously decompose to pyrrole products. 4-Hydroxypyrroles are prone to partial aerial oxidation but can be efficiently alkylated or reduced to stable polysubstituted pyrrolidine derivatives.  相似文献

The chemoselectivity in the intramolecular CH insertion of various diazosulfonamides has been experimentally studied. The results reveal that the aliphatic 1,4-, 1,5-, or 1,6-C(sp3)?H insertions of diazosulfonamides are not accessible, while the aromatic 1,5-C(sp2)?H insertion can be realized specifically by adjusting the diazo-adjacent group. In addition, the general chemoselectivities in the intramolecular CH insertions of diazosulfonyl compounds are summarized. Generally, diazosulfones undergo both aromatic 1,5-C(sp2)?H and aliphatic 1,5- and 1,6-C(sp3)?H insertions, while diazosulfonates undergo aliphatic 1,5- and 1,6-C(sp3)?H insertions. However, diazosulfonamides only undergo aromatic 1,5-C(sp2)?H insertion.  相似文献

N-Heterocyclic carbene-palladacyclic complexes 3 were successfully achieved in a one-pot procedure under mild conditions. The structure of 3a was unambiguously confirmed by X-ray single crystal diffraction and it was an active catalyst in the Buchwald-Hartwig amination and α-arylation of ketones even at very low catalyst loadings (0.01?mol%).  相似文献

An efficient iodine-mediated oxidative Pictet-Spengler reaction in dimethyl sulphoxide (DMSO) using terminal alkynes as the 2-oxoaldehyde surrogate for the synthesis of aryl (9H-pyrido[3,4-b]indol-1-yl)methanones is described. The scope of the protocol includes the total synthesis of Fascaplysin, Eudistomins Y1 and Y2. The methodology is extended for preparing pyrrolo[1,2-a]-quinoxaline and indolo[1,5-a]quinoxaline derivatives. The utility of 1-aroyl-β-carbolines was demonstrated by performing palladium-catalyzed β-carboline directed ortho-C(sp2)-H functionalization of the phenyl ring with thiomethyl (SMe) group using DMSO as source and for accessing 4-aryl-canthin-6-ones.  相似文献

In this Letter, we described a facile method for constructing fused bicyclic 1-arylpyrazol-5-one ring system. We employed various methylene-containing carboxylic acids as the substrates and proved that the pyrazolone ring closure requires activated methylene group in intermediate II. Accordingly, a series of structurally diversified, fused bicyclic 1-arylpyrazol-5-ones was prepared in moderate to high yields using the requisite substrates.  相似文献

用正丁胺作为碳源,采用射频辉光放电制备碳膜,选用激光染料R6G和聚乙二醇混合液作为蒸气源,采用单源热蒸发,在蒸发室与染料同时沉积得到混合膜,用拉曼光谱和红外光谱分析了碳膜的结构和键合方式,分析表明:碳膜中存在胺基团和氢原子.混合膜的荧光谱测量结果表明,认为正丁胺对染料荧光谱的影响是因为胺基和氢原子的存在.  相似文献

A series of 20 CuAIAC reactions between eight 4-acylamino substituted pyrazolidine-3-one-1-azomethine imines and four terminal ynones were performed using Cu0 as catalyst. The corresponding fluorescent cycloadducts were obtained in very high yields upon simple workup. Thus, Cu-metal turned out to be a better catalyst than CuI in terms of yield and ease of isolation. Availability of azomethine imines, mild reaction conditions, and simple workup enable a “click” access to libraries of densely substituted 2,3-dihydro-1H,5H-pyrazolo[1,2-a]pyrazol-1-ones. Reactivity of differently substituted dipoles was evaluated experimentally and by quantum chemical methods (DFT).  相似文献

(E)-4-(Fullerenopyrrolidin-1-yl)-3-methylbut-2-enoic acid and its corresponding succinimidyl ester, readily obtained through Prato-type modification of C60, were used for the selective N-acylation of polyamines. The thus obtained conjugates were evaluated for their antioxidative and anti-inflammatory activity and their cytotoxicity was determined. Members of this family of compounds showed interesting anti-lipid peroxidation, anti-lipoxygenase and anti-inflammatory activity and comparable cytocompatibility to spermidine.  相似文献
